Environmental wall proposal for the University of Houston Jack J. Valenti School of Communication. Compelling Exchange emphasizes the school’s information exchange of human experiences that inspires current and prospective students to create their own exchange and narrative within their field. Displayed through a miniature model and informational booklet, this proposal is defined by its concept, formal elements and estimated budget.

The original proposal goal aimed at designing the entry lobby walls of UH Jack J. Valenti School of Communication. The mock ups and proposal catalog showcase the different floor plan and layout using the entry lobby in mind. However, a committee from the Valenti School was excited to utilize the school building's Media Production hallway to display Compelling Exchange instead of the lobby. With a change in floor plan, we quickly adapted our environmental wall design to the new environment.
